Amazon reaches milestone in speed of delivery
Amazon has delivered more than 5 billion products worldwide in a single day, and increased its same- or next-day delivery rate by 30% year-on-year, the company announced. Tens of millions of popular products are now available on Amazon’s platform with free same-day or one-day delivery – meaning that Prime now offers 20 times more selection that can be delivered twice as fast as when the service first launched.
